Spritely pensioners got into the festive spirit with a turkey dinner and all the trimmings at a Christmas party organised by the Maidenhead Thames Rotary Club.
About 90 people pulled crackers and enjoyed Christmas pudding at the annual event held ay the Holiday Inn.
Wrapped gifts were handed out to guests by Santa Claus before Christmas carols were performed by singers from Rosie's Rainbow Fund.
The club then presented the charity with £250.
Club president Brendan McGrath said: "It has been another busy but successful year which has been enjoyed by everybody."
He thanked the Manor Lane hotel for their help and the Mayor of Windsor and Maidenhead Cllr Colin Rayner, who gave a speech at the event yesterday.
